!! Cron not sending mail?

Hello,

I've tried to find solutions for this problem for the past two days and can't seem to fix it.  I very well may be blind, but I also need to get it fixed ASAP––so I can't continue mulling around in the dark.

My mass mailer isn't working.  The messages will not leave the queue for any kind of mass mail operation regardless of the recipients selected (members, subscribers, etc.) and length of message.  The Broadcast function in the groups is also not working.

I've tried using localhost SMTP.  I also set up an SMTP at another host, checked to make sure it was working, and purchased the Kolimarfey SMTP Mailer Admin plugin.  I tried localhost again with Kolimarfey and a variety of settings.  Cannot get any mail out in any scenario.

I've tried running cron via webhost's cron jobs and also manually.  Right now I've been testing it by loading the page /periodic/cron.php from my browser (turned off security in that directory to do it).  Cron does not send me any confirmations or anything, or say anything on the screen, it loads a blank page.

There are no errors in my webhost's error log.

The webhost is running latest software, they're great.

Help?  /Franco
